The Role

As Quantity Surveyor, you will be responsible for the commercial management of multiple projects across London, ensuring costs are controlled, contracts are administered effectively and projects are delivered profitably.

Key responsibilities include:
  • Managing the commercial delivery of builders works projects from award through to final account.
  • Preparing cost plans, valuations, variations and final accounts.
  • Procuring and managing subcontractor packages.
  • Reviewing contracts and ensuring contractual compliance.
  • Monitoring project costs, forecasts and cash flow.
  • Identifying commercial risks and opportunities thro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Negotiating variations and agreeing accounts with clients and subcontractors.
  • Preparing and submitting monthly applications for payment.
  • Working closely with project managers, site teams and clients to ensure successful project delivery.
  • Producing accurate commercial reports for senior management.
